About Rajiv Gandhi International Airport

Rajiv Gandhi International Airport (VOHS/HYD) is a major international airport and aviation hub located in Hyderabad, IN. The facility operates at an elevation of 2,024 feet above sea level and primarily serves international passenger and cargo operations.

The facility features 2 runways (09L/27R, 09R/27L) with ASP surface . Weather services provide continuous METAR reports and TAF forecasts to ensure safe flight operations in all conditions.
